With a towing service transporting your vehicle, you might be wondering about who will be transporting you.
Whether or not a towing service will take you home depends on a few important factors. More often than not, tow truck drivers understand the inconvenience it is to have your vehicle suddenly out of commission. Many will gladly take you home as long it’s not too far away. Many tow vehicles have limited space, so it’s important to keep this in mind. If you’re traveling with a group of people, they might need to make other arrangements.
If you’re unsure of whether or not the tow truck can take you home, it’s advisable to ask beforehand. When you call a towing service to have your vehicle taken to the mechanic, it’s best to ask right then and there and not spring the question on the driver when he shows up. This is considered rude and inappropriate. If transportation is not available, a taxi or rideshare service is the best alternative.
Most tow services will not charge you extra for providing transportation to your home. They do this as a courtesy to their customers. Tow truck drivers operate their vehicles every day and have a lot of experience behind the wheel. Many have been screened prior to employment and are reliable drivers and human beings. Getting a ride from one is entirely up to you.
